Tech Women’s Track Team has High Hopes for Nationals

The Texas Tech women's track team will be represented by seven team members in this week's NCAA outdoor track and field championships in Des Moines, Iowa. Tech, ranked fifth in the nation is lead by Sally Kipyego, who already owns six career individual national championships.
